go check out their site first before you spend your 900 bucks membership. www.nationalgrants.com

i joined about a year ago, not very satisfly personally(don’t feel like i want to criticize them, just me~)

if you join, you’d get the following materials:
-internet access to their “member only” area
-2 binders (one for RE, one for business)
-800 service line w/ assigned rep
-one book on federal programs
-one book on state & local programs
-2 days workshop

after you attend their 2 days workshop, they would suggest you to buy their 1200 bucks RE coaching and/or grand writing service…

don’t know about you, i prefer to post my questions on this site…

most of their materials can be obtain from the gov’t sites, it’s public informations.

Most larger public libraries suscribe to a web service that can be used to track down grants. It is a free service. In fact my library periodically has 1/2 day workshops to show people the system. I think that there was a small charge for atending. Librarians are trained to be helpful.
